eXtremeTable配置与使用指南

需积分: 0 4 下载量 70 浏览量 更新于2024-07-26 收藏 249KB PDF 举报
"eXtremeTable手册 - 一个强大的开源JSP表格组件,提供排序、分页、Excel和PDF导出、汇总等功能。" ExtremeTable是eXtremeComponents系列中的一个关键组件,专为在JSP应用中展示数据而设计。它以其强大的功能和高度的可配置性、可扩展性而受到推崇。核心特性包括: 1. **排序**:用户可以对表格中的数据进行升序或降序排列,增强数据浏览体验。 2. **分页**:支持数据分页显示,提高网页加载速度,便于处理大量数据。 3. **导出功能**:能够将表格数据导出为Excel和PDF格式,方便进一步的数据分析和打印。 4. **汇总**:提供统计和汇总功能,可以快速计算表格中某一列或特定数据的总和、平均值等。 在springside项目中,`listBook.jsp`和`listOrder.jsp`被用作最佳实践示例代码,展示了如何集成和使用eXtremeTable。 要使用eXtremeTable,需要满足以下**先决条件**: - **Servlet环境**:Servlet 2.3或更高版本。 - **JDK版本**:JDK 1.3.1或更高版本。 此外,还需要一系列的**依赖库**,如Apache Commons的BeanUtils、Collections、Lang和Logging,以及Standard等。若要实现PDF和XLS导出,还需要额外的JAR文件,如Avalon Framework、Batik、FOP、Xalan、XercesImpl和XML-apis等。 **安装**步骤涉及从SourceForge下载所需的源码或二进制包,并将其添加到项目类路径中。 **配置**过程中,开发者需要确保正确地引入了所有必需的JAR文件,并根据需求调整eXtremeTable的配置参数,以满足特定的应用场景和用户界面要求。源代码经过不断重构以提升性能和灵活性,同时也鼓励用户参与到设计决策中,以确保组件的易用性和可定制性。 为了获得帮助和支持,用户可以通过论坛或电子邮件`extremecomponents@gmail.com`与开发者联系。文档作者也特别感谢Chris Bauer和Rod Johnson对文档生成工具的贡献,以及译者的辛勤工作。 eXtremeTable是一款强大且灵活的表格组件,旨在简化JSP应用中的数据展示,同时提供了丰富的功能,使其成为处理和展示数据的理想选择。通过详细的配置和定制,开发者可以将其无缝集成到自己的项目中,以提升用户体验和工作效率。